Traditional computers use a binary system consisting of bits, which can represent either a 0 or a 1. These bits are the basic units of information in digital computing. However, quantum computing takes advantage of the principles of quantum mechanics to use quantum bits, or qubits, which can represent a 0 and a 1 simultaneously. This phenomenon of superposition allows quantum computers to perform multiple calculations simultaneously, leading to vast computational power.

One of the most promising applications of quantum computing is in the field of cryptography. Current encryption methods rely on complex mathematical problems that are difficult for traditional computers to solve. However, the immense computational power of quantum computers could potentially break these encryption methods, leading to a heightened need for more secure algorithms. Quantum cryptography, which leverages the principles of quantum mechanics for secure communication, could provide a solution to this problem.

Quantum computing also holds promise for drug discovery and healthcare research. With its ability to perform complex simulations and calculations, quantum computers can help scientists design more effective drugs and predict their interactions with the human body. This could potentially lead to the development of personalized medicine tailored to an individual’s genetic makeup, resulting in improved treatment outcomes and reduced side effects.

Furthermore, quantum computing has the potential to revolutionize the field of artificial intelligence (AI). AI algorithms rely on massive amounts of data and complex calculations, which can be significantly accelerated by quantum computers. This could enable AI systems to process and analyze data at unprecedented speeds, leading to advancements in areas such as natural language processing, computer vision, and machine learning.

Moreover, quantum computing could greatly impact the field of optimization. Many real-world problems, such as route optimization in logistics or portfolio optimization in finance, involve finding the most efficient solution from a vast number of possibilities. Traditional computers struggle with these optimization problems due to their inherent computational limitations. However, quantum computers can leverage quantum algorithms to explore all possible solutions simultaneously, leading to faster and more accurate optimization.

While quantum computing shows immense promise, there are still several challenges that need to be overcome. One major challenge is the issue of “quantum decoherence,” which is the loss of quantum information due to external disturbances. Scientists are actively researching ways to mitigate this phenomenon and develop error-correcting codes to ensure the reliability of quantum computations.
